Output 31cc03e02e0fb8bce270077fcc84178112ab3ef88344188874f1d91d86914d89:106

value
36318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762729008df90b3b4647909f4ad1ea396ae72609 OP_EQUAL
address
3CTka5LsJXfMTXufrjnsQ8zyG6EcRZndaG
transaction
31cc03e02e0fb8bce270077fcc84178112ab3ef88344188874f1d91d86914d89